AN ACT
Amending the act of July 9, 1987 (P.L.220, No.39), entitled "An
act licensing and regulating the practice of social work;
providing penalties; and making an appropriation," further
providing for State Board of Social Workers, Marriage and
Family Therapists and Professional Counselors.
The General Assembly of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ania
hereby enacts as follows:
Section 1. Section 5(a) of the act of July 9, 1987 (P.L.220,
No.39), known as the Social Workers, Marriage and Family
Therapists and Professional Counselors Act, is amended to read:
Section 5. State Board of Social Workers, Marriage and Family
Therapists and Professional Counselors.
(a) Creation.--There is hereby created the State Board of
Social Workers, Marriage and Family Therapists and Professional
Counselors, a departmental administrative board in the
Department of State. The board shall consist of 13 members [who
are citizens of the United States and] who have been residents
of this Commonwealth for a two-year period, two of whom shall be
public members; five of whom shall be licensed social workers,

at least one of whom shall be a licensed clinical social worker
and at least one of whom shall be a licensed social worker; two
of whom shall be licensed marriage and family therapists; two of
whom shall be licensed professional counselors; one of whom
shall be either a licensed marriage and family therapist or a
licensed professional counselor whose membership shall rotate
between those professions at the expiration of the member's
second term; and one of whom shall be the Commissioner of
Professional and Occupational Affairs.
* * *
Section 2. This act shall take effect in 60 days.
